Well, what does a Maia look like?

They came in the form of old men . Had the Valar chosen hobbits as the form of one or more of the Istari, then it would have been because the Valar (with their immense wisdom) saw it as an advantage.

They chose the form of men, however, and as we know, it lead to victory over Sauron. Even though the form may have been an influence upon them; Saruman's lust for power, a typical 'manish' trait.

Do you think the form of an elf would have been wiser? Or perhaps one Istari from each race?
